BUP314D IGBT Transistor - 1200V, 42A, TO-218 | Infineon Technologies
Description :
The BUP314D is a high-power IGBT transistor built on advanced silicon technology. It is engineered to handle significant power levels with a maximum power dissipation of 525W, making it suitable for demanding industrial environments. Its key advantage lies in its ability to switch high currents and voltages efficiently, which helps in reducing switching losses and improving overall system performance. The through-hole TO-218 package ensures easy mounting and provides excellent thermal characteristics for effective heat dissipation. Whether used in inverters, welding equipment, or motor drives, the BUP314D offers a reliable and powerful switching solution.

Technical Specifications :
Parameter Specification Manufacturer Infineon Technologies Product Category IGBT Transistors Technology Si Package / Case TO-218-3 Mounting Style Through Hole Configuration Single Collector-Emitter Voltage (V<sub>CES</sub>) 1200 V Gate-Emitter Voltage (V<sub>GE</sub>) ±20 V Continuous Collector Current (I<sub>C</sub>) 42 A Power Dissipation (P<sub>D</sub>) 525 W Operating Temperature Range -55 °C to +150 °C Packaging Tube Height 12.5 mm Length 15 mm Width 4.9 mm
